Hey there, tech enthusiasts! Let’s dive straight into the world of remote IoT VPC networks, shall we? If you're reading this, chances are you've been scratching your head trying to figure out how to set up a secure, scalable, and cost-effective IoT infrastructure using Raspberry Pi and AWS’s free tier. Remote IoT VPC network with Raspberry Pi is not just a buzzword anymore—it’s a game-changer for hobbyists, developers, and even enterprises. Whether you're building a smart home system or managing industrial sensors, this guide will walk you through every step of the process. So, buckle up and let’s get started!
Setting up a remote IoT VPC network might sound intimidating at first, but trust me, it’s not rocket science. With the right tools and a bit of patience, you can create a robust infrastructure that connects your devices securely to the cloud. In this article, we’ll explore the ins and outs of leveraging Raspberry Pi and AWS’s free tier to build a reliable IoT network. By the end of this guide, you’ll have all the knowledge you need to set up your own remote IoT VPC network.
Now, before we dive deep into the technicalities, let’s address the elephant in the room—why should you care about remote IoT VPC networks? Well, the answer is simple: connectivity, security, and scalability. As more devices become interconnected, ensuring they communicate efficiently and securely is crucial. This guide will help you achieve just that, using one of the most affordable and powerful platforms available today—Raspberry Pi and AWS.
Read also:Sd Movies Point Your Ultimate Movie Download Destination
Table of Contents
- Introduction to Remote IoT VPC Network
- Setting Up Raspberry Pi with AWS
- Understanding VPC Network Architecture
- Securing Your IoT Devices
- Benefits of AWS Free Tier
- Troubleshooting Common Issues
- Best Practices for Remote IoT Networks
- Scaling Your IoT Network
- Real-World Applications
- Conclusion and Next Steps
Introduction to Remote IoT VPC Network
Alright, let’s break it down. A remote IoT VPC network is essentially a virtual private cloud (VPC) that allows your IoT devices to communicate securely over the internet. Think of it as a private highway where only your devices and applications are allowed to travel. This setup ensures that your data remains safe from prying eyes while enabling seamless communication between devices.
So, why Raspberry Pi? Well, the Raspberry Pi is a tiny yet powerful single-board computer that can act as a gateway for your IoT devices. It’s affordable, easy to use, and compatible with a wide range of sensors and peripherals. Combine that with AWS’s free tier, and you’ve got yourself a winning combination for building a scalable IoT network.
What is VPC and Why Does It Matter?
A VPC is like a digital fortress that protects your IoT devices from unauthorized access. By setting up a VPC, you can control who has access to your network and ensure that only trusted devices and applications can communicate with each other. This is especially important when dealing with sensitive data, such as health monitoring systems or financial transactions.
Here’s a quick list of why VPC matters:
- Enhanced security
- Improved network performance
- Scalability and flexibility
- Cost-effectiveness
Setting Up Raspberry Pi with AWS
Now that we’ve covered the basics, let’s get our hands dirty and set up your Raspberry Pi with AWS. This step-by-step guide will walk you through the entire process, from installing the necessary software to configuring your VPC.
What You’ll Need
Before we begin, make sure you have the following:
Read also:Why Emily Rudd Is A Rising Star In The Entertainment Industry Today
- A Raspberry Pi (preferably Pi 4 or later)
- A microSD card with Raspberry Pi OS installed
- An AWS account (sign up for the free tier if you haven’t already)
- A basic understanding of Linux commands
Once you’ve gathered everything, let’s move on to the next step.
Understanding VPC Network Architecture
VPC architecture might seem complex at first, but it’s actually quite straightforward once you understand the basics. Think of it as a virtual representation of your physical network, but with added security features. In this section, we’ll explore the key components of a VPC and how they work together to create a secure IoT network.
Key Components of a VPC
- Subnets: These are segments of your network that allow you to isolate different types of traffic.
- Security Groups: Think of these as firewalls that control inbound and outbound traffic.
- Route Tables: These determine how traffic flows within your VPC.
By configuring these components correctly, you can ensure that your IoT devices are protected from unauthorized access while still being able to communicate with each other.
Securing Your IoT Devices
Security should always be a top priority when building an IoT network. With so many devices connected to the internet, the risk of cyberattacks is higher than ever. In this section, we’ll discuss some best practices for securing your IoT devices and ensuring that your data remains safe.
Best Practices for IoT Security
- Use strong passwords and enable two-factor authentication
- Regularly update firmware and software
- Encrypt all data transmissions
- Monitor network activity for suspicious behavior
Implementing these practices will help you create a secure and reliable IoT network that can withstand even the most sophisticated attacks.
Benefits of AWS Free Tier
AWS’s free tier is a game-changer for anyone looking to build an IoT network without breaking the bank. With the free tier, you can access a wide range of services, including EC2 instances, S3 storage, and more—all for free. In this section, we’ll explore the benefits of using AWS’s free tier and how it can help you save money while still building a robust IoT infrastructure.
What’s Included in the AWS Free Tier?
- 750 hours of EC2 instance usage per month
- 20GB of S3 storage
- 1 million free requests for Lambda
These resources are more than enough to get your IoT network up and running without any additional costs. Plus, you can always upgrade to a paid plan if your needs grow in the future.
Troubleshooting Common Issues
Even the best-laid plans can go awry sometimes. In this section, we’ll cover some common issues you might encounter when setting up your remote IoT VPC network and how to troubleshoot them.
Common Issues and Solutions
- Device Connectivity Issues: Check your network settings and ensure that all devices are properly configured.
- Security Group Configuration: Double-check your security group rules to ensure that they allow the necessary traffic.
- Route Table Errors: Verify that your route tables are correctly configured and that all subnets are properly linked.
By addressing these issues early on, you can avoid headaches down the line and ensure that your network runs smoothly.
Best Practices for Remote IoT Networks
Building a successful remote IoT VPC network requires more than just technical know-how—it also requires a solid understanding of best practices. In this section, we’ll share some tips and tricks for maximizing the performance and security of your IoT network.
Tips for Success
- Plan your network architecture carefully before implementation
- Monitor network performance regularly
- Stay up-to-date with the latest security patches and updates
Following these best practices will help you create a reliable and efficient IoT network that meets your needs.
Scaling Your IoT Network
As your IoT network grows, you’ll need to scale your infrastructure to accommodate more devices and data. In this section, we’ll discuss strategies for scaling your network without compromising performance or security.
Scaling Strategies
- Use auto-scaling groups to automatically adjust resources based on demand
- Implement load balancers to distribute traffic evenly across your network
- Upgrade to higher-tier AWS services as needed
By planning for scalability from the outset, you can ensure that your network can grow alongside your business.
Real-World Applications
Now that we’ve covered the technical aspects of building a remote IoT VPC network, let’s take a look at some real-world applications. From smart home systems to industrial automation, the possibilities are endless. In this section, we’ll explore some of the most exciting use cases for IoT networks and how they’re changing the world.
Exciting Use Cases
- Smart home automation
- Healthcare monitoring systems
- Smart agriculture
These applications demonstrate the power and potential of IoT networks to transform industries and improve people’s lives.
Conclusion and Next Steps
Well, there you have it—a comprehensive guide to building a remote IoT VPC network with Raspberry Pi and AWS’s free tier. By following the steps outlined in this article, you can create a secure, scalable, and cost-effective IoT infrastructure that meets your needs. Remember to always prioritize security and stay up-to-date with the latest technologies to ensure that your network remains relevant and effective.
Now, it’s your turn! Take what you’ve learned and start building your own IoT network. Don’t forget to share your experience in the comments below and let us know how it goes. Happy tinkering!


